How the Efficiency Growth Actually Works

Using simple annual compound growth, each year’s efficiency improvement builds on the previous figure. With an initial baseline of 18% and a proven 2.5% yearly increase, the progression follows a predictable, reliable path:
- Year 1: 18 x 1.025 = 18.45%
- Year 2: 18.45 x 1.025 ≈ 18.91%
- Year 3: 18.91 x 1.025 ≈ 19.39%
- Year 4: 19.39 x 1.025 ≈ 19.88%
- Year 5: 19.88 x 1.025 ≈ 20.38%
- Year 6: 20.38 x 1.025 ≈ 20.90%
- Year 7: 20.90 x 1.025 ≈ 21.43%
- Year 8: 21.43 x 1.025 ≈ 21.99%
- Year 9: 21.99 x 1.025 ≈ 22.58%
- Year 10: 22.58 x 1.025 ≈ 23.16%
After ten years of consistent R&D-driven gains, solar panels from this innovator reach approximately 23.16% efficiency, demonstrating that continuous improvement can meaningfully evolve over time.
